    Hamm, once the sport's biggest star, did not return a message left at her Southern California home, but Chastain said her close friend and ex-teammate expressed similar sentiments when the two spoke on Thursday.

    "I was talking to Mia, and the whole thing makes us so sad," Chastain said. "We worked so hard to build something, and it feels like it's gone now. It was great to relive some of the reasons why our (previous) teams were successful. We really had to battle for our teams and our place, and that gives you a sense of camaraderie and pride. When we talked about this team – and I'm not blaming the players – we talked about a sense of entitlement."


    Continuing on my little Chastain rant, if her shot about a sense of entitlement wasn't regarding the players, at whom is it directed? And this conversation took place on Thursday, before the team blew up against Brazil? Didn't Hamm and Foudy (not Chastain) build this team, and work with Feds, to make the path easier for future squads? What the hell does she want from them? Should this team exclusively book their stays at cockroach infested hotels just to fight for their team and place?

    Email to Julie Foudy:


    I think your comments about Hope Solo are harsh; she was commenting on the coaching decision, not Brianna Scurry. Those of us who are passionate about this sport see in Hope Solo a winning combination of fire and passion.

    Her decision to say something in the heat of the moment about her true feelings, prompted as I see it by the attempt of the flack squelch her, may offend those who want everything to follow the Marquis of Queensberry rules, but I think Greg Ryan's decision-making and coaching actually worked to smother this much-needed passion from what I saw on the field in this tournament, having watched every game, and having been a long-time supporter, and having seen this team in earlier tournaments live.

    Why are they playing long ball? Why are they uncomfortable on the ball? Why does a new keeper get put in for the most important game, only to be beaten near-post? We all saw the same game you saw, and saw the same problems you correctly indentified. But I think Hope Solo is part of the solution, not the problem.

    I hate to disagree, but the idea that whining in public is "gutsy" is pretty disgusting. This was the time to say "we're all really devastated right now, and I wish I'd had the chance to make a difference in this game. Now I'm going to do whatever it takes to help us bounce back and represent the United States with honor in the 3rd place match." The WNT actually stood for something besides, "I'm not getting my minutes" back in the day, and ironically, that makes the team stronger on the field as well.

    I hope the federation sticks with Ryan, they might as well use the experience they paid for and hope he can bring the team to the Olympics with more maturity as a coach - he's been successful at every level and I think he can get to this level, too. Of course, US Soccer did everything on the cheap here - not bringing Colleen Hacker, prepping against crap teams instead of Norway, China, etc. Hopefully, Solo didn't just deep six the new women's pro league by looking like a selfish idiot in public.
